RE: ?? coolant leaking into oil
probaly why it was dirt cheap , possibly a bad headgaskit , if so your looking at roughly $500.00-$600.00..... If its a cracked head , maybe in the range of $900.00 +, how cheap was the car ????? . oh an hopefuly it wasnt run to long with coolant in the oil an ruined the lower brgs, an crankshaft , cam an brgs. etc .............Sorry,,,,,,,but hey ----- Happy New Year

RE: ?? coolant leaking into oil
No removing the spark plug wont tell you if its an intake leak, Dont know who told you that , prehaps they had a intake gaskit leaking, but if the headgaskit is bad or the head cracked, the water leaks in on the piston an down past the rings , thats how it gets in your oil.
I've had vechiles that the Heads were cracked so bad that if you pulled the spark plug out, it would shoot a stream out like a garden hose turned on, with the engine off an just a lil pressure on the rad.
